The statistic displays the results of a survey about the social engagement index distribution in Australia in 2018. According to the survey conducted by Ipsos , around 45 percent of respondents in Australia had a low social engagement index, meaning that they have done certain actions connected to social engagement fewer than two times in the last twelve months.

*The Social Engagement Index was developed by combining responses to several actions. Participants were asked the following question: "Which of these things, if any, you have done in the last 12 months? (Select all that apply) [RANDOMIZE]
Attended a public meeting, rally, speech or protest
Changed a purchase behavio[u]r/boycotted a product/company because of social , environmental, ethical concerns
Contributed time/money to a charity/cause/community organization
Written a comment or original ideas online regarding a social issue or political issue
Engaged in discussions with friends or family on political or social issues and tried to convince them of your point of view
Spent time searching out information to inform yourself/learn more about a particular social, political or consumer issue you might be concerned with/interested in
Regularly stayed up-to-date on news and current events
A Social engagement index was created by combining responses to the actions above, where: High participation= done 4+ items Moderate participation= done 2-3 times Low participation= done 0-1 items.
